# Complete Guide to Alternator & Starter Motor Repair in Milwaukee, WI Your vehicle electrical starting and charging systems work in tandem to power electronics and crank the engine. In Milwaukee, sub-zero winter temperatures strain starter motors while high electrical accessory demands (heated seats, rear defrosters, blowers) test alternator output. --- ## 1. How Starters and Alternators Work Together 1. **The Starter Motor:** Draws high DC amperage from the battery to rotate the engine flywheel and initiate engine starting. 2. **The Alternator:** Once the engine is running, the alternator takes over, generating AC electricity, converting it to DC via internal diodes, powering all vehicle electronics, and recharging the battery. --- ## 2. Cold Weather Challenges on Electrical Hardware - **Starter Solenoid Freezing:** Moisture inside starter solenoid housings can freeze overnight in sub-zero Milwaukee weather, preventing internal contacts from engaging. - **Alternator Diode Overload:** Running high-draw heating accessories on short winter commutes keeps alternators operating at maximum output, causing diode bridge burnout. --- ## 3. How to Tell If It Is the Battery, Starter, or Alternator | Symptom | Primary Suspect | Key Diagnostic Indicator | | :--- | :--- | :--- | | Single Loud Click upon turning key | Starter Solenoid | Battery has full voltage, but starter fails to engage. | | Rapid Clicking Noise | Battery | Low battery voltage unable to keep solenoid engaged. | | Engine starts with jumpstart, then dies immediately | Alternator | Charging system fails to supply current once jumper cables are removed. | | Dimming headlights while driving | Alternator | Falling system voltage under heavy electrical accessory load. | --- ## 4. Professional Testing & Replacement Protocol 1. **Current Draw & Voltage Drop Testing:** Measuring starter current draw (amps) during engine cranking. 2. **Alternator AC Ripple Testing:** Checking internal diodes to ensure unwanted AC current is not leaking into the battery. 3. **High-Quality OE Replacement:** Installing premium remanufactured or new original equipment starters and alternators with heavy-duty copper windings. --- ## 5.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) ### Can a weak battery destroy my new alternator? Yes! A weak or degraded battery forces the new alternator to operate continuously at 100% capacity, overheating internal voltage regulators. ### Why does my starter grind when trying to start my engine? Grinding noises indicate worn starter pinion gears failing to mesh cleanly with flywheel ring gear teeth. --- ## Conclusion Timely diagnostics and quality replacement of starter motors and alternators guarantee reliable winter starts throughout Milwaukee.
